diff --git a/include/bits/limits.h b/include/bits/limits.h
index ec4b39a9b03aa846e8ab28668bb7c2a90ab9eb6c..befcbec7665c7f408ad2a74d94db988537500322 100644
--- a/include/bits/limits.h
+++ b/include/bits/limits.h
@@ -26,7 +26,7 @@
 #define UINT_MAX 0xffffffff
 #define ULLONG_MAX 0xffffffffffffffff
 #define ULONG_MAX 0xffffffffffffffff
-#define USHRT_MAX 0xffffffffffffffff
+#define USHRT_MAX 0xffff
 #define WORD_BIT 32
 
 #endif